You can also activate AppDelete in many ways: dragging items onto main window, onto dock icon, selecting in menu, right-clicking using AppDelete workflow, and throwing items in the trash. You can drag any item that can be uninstalled onto AppDelete: Applications, Widgets, Preference Panes, Plugins, Screensavers, etc. For a proper uninstall don't just delete but be sure to AppDelete! Without AppDelete these associated items will be left behind to take up space and potentially cause issues. It provides you with detailed reports on your website visitors: the search engines and keywords they used, the language they speak, your popular pages, and so much more. Piwik is a downloadable, open source (GPL licensed) real time web analytics software program.
